DotcomPal: DotcomPal is an all-in-one ecommerce software for building and managing online stores. It provides customizable storefronts, product listings, payment processing, shipping integrations, and other key features for running an ecommerce business.

WebStorm: WebStorm is a powerful JavaScript IDE for web development. It includes features like intelligent code completion, debugging, code analysis, and integration with version control systems. WebStorm streamlines and simplifies web development with its robust tooling.

WebStorm
WebStorm

Pros

  • Very fast and responsive interface
  • Excellent code completion and intellisense
  • Powerful debugging capabilities
  • Many great tools for frontend development
  • Good integration with frameworks like React and Angular
  • Great for JavaScript and TypeScript development

Cons

  • Can feel overwhelming for beginners
  • Steep learning curve
  • Expensive compared to other IDEs
  • May be overkill for simple projects
  • Resource intensive
